STATE OF WASHINGTON
County of Jefferson
In the Matter of the Establishment of a
"No Shooting" Zone in Irondale to be
known as the Chimacum Creek No Shooting Zone
}
} ORDINANCE NO. 11-1208-08
}
WHEREAS, on July 27,1995 Ordinance No. 03-0227-95 was adopted by
Jefferson County which allows residents of specific, defined areas in the County to
petition the Board of County Commissioners ("the Board") to establish a "No Shooting"
zone, and;
WHEREAS, under the Health and Safety provisions of Jefferson County Code
Section 8.50, the establishment procedures and boundary descriptions for "No Shooting"
zones are codified, and;
WHEREAS, on March 26,2007, a petition was received from residents of the
Irondale area located in voting Precinct #305 which was found to be sufficient, upon
review by the County Auditor, for the purposes of considering the establishment of a "No
Shooting" zone by this ordinance, and;
WHEREAS, on April 16, 2007, Ordinance No. 02-0416-07 was adopted by
Jefferson County which specifies the process for the establishment of new "No Shooting"
areas in specifically described unincorporated areas of Jefferson County, and;
WHEREAS, on June 11,2007, the Board held a duly advertised public interview
process, following which it appointed three "members at large" to an advisory Review
Committee to research and make recommendations to the Board on "No Shooting" zone
petitions, and;
WHEREAS, the Board makes the following Findings of Fact with respect to this
particular petition and review process:
I. The Review Committee appointed by the Board conducted public meetings on the
following dates: June 19,2008; July 10,2008; August 12,2008; and September
9,2008, to research and review the Chimacum Creek "No Shooting" zone petition.

These meeting included public comment periods with meeting minutes prepared
and posted on the Jefferson County web page.
2. Additionally, the committee conducted a field trip to examine the proposed area of
the petition on August 12,2008.
3. On September 9.2008 the Review Committee recommended to the Board that the
Board approve the Chimacum Creek petition as submitted through the citizen
petition. The motion of the committee passed 5-1 with no abstentions. The
committee included findings of fact stating there is a high density of current and
existing residential and commercial uses in the area and this density makes the
subject area incompatibible with shooting of firearms.
4. On November 10,2008, the Board approved a legal notice announcing a public
hearing to be conducted on November 24, 2008 in the Jefferson County Superior
Courtroom.
5. On November 24, 2008, the Board held the public hearing on the Review
Committee's recommendation regarding the Chimacum Creek "No Shooting"
zone petition boundary. Oral and written testimony was received by the Board.
6. Upon conclusion of the public hearing the Board reviewed the record, deliberated
and voted 3-0 to accept the Review Committee recommendation to establish the
Chimacum Creek "No Shooting" zone boundary.
7. The creation of the Chimacum Creek "No Shooting" zone has been completed in a
manner consistent with Ordinance #03-0227-95 as amended and replaced by
Ordinance #02-0416-07.
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T ORDAINED as follows:
Section One: The following language shall be added to the Jefferson County Code at
Chapter 8.50 JCC:
Chimacum Creek: The area described below is hereby established as a
no shooting area as provided in Article I of this chapter.

8.50.180 All of the following described lands, being a portion of Sections 34 and 35,
Township 30 North, Range I West, W.M. and Sections 2 and 3, Township 29 North, Range I
West, W.M. lying within the follow bounds:
Beginning at the intersection of centerline of as built Prospect A venue extended Easterly to the
westerly shoreline of Port Townsend Bay said point being the True Point of Beginning of this
description;
Thence Westerly along the centerline of as-built Prospect A venue to the intersection of said road
with the centerline of State Route 19, also known as Airport-Cutoff Road;
Thence Southeasterly along the centerline of said State Route 19 to the intersection with the
centerline of lrondale Road;
Thence Easterly along the centerline ofIrondale Road to the intersection with the centerline of
platted Market Street as said road is platted in the plat of Harrisburg recorded in Volume 1 Page
16 records of Jefferson County, Washington;
Thence Easterly along said centerline of Market Street to the centerline of Maple Street as
platted on said plat;
Thence continuing Easterly along the centerline of platted Market Street lying North of Block 40
and Reserve A, as platted in the plat ofIrondale, recorded in Volume 3 Page 5 records Jefferson
County, Washington and the extension of said Market Street to the Westerly shoreline of Port
Townsend Bay;
Thence Northerly and Westerly, upland of the 0.0 low tide mark, within Port Townsend Bay to
the True Point of Beginning.
All lying and being in Jefferson County, Washington.
Section Two: The following map is hereby made part of the Jefferson County Code
at Chapter 8.50. See: Attachment A - Chimacum Creek No Shooting Zone Map
Section Thee: Should there be any discrepancy or disagreement between the metes
and bounds description found in Section One above and the boundary of the Chimacum
Creek No Shooting Zone as reflected on the map made Attachment A to this Ordinance,
then the text of the metes and bounds description shall be deemed controlling.
Section Four: This Ordinance shall take effect immediately.

Chimacum Creek No Shooting Area
STATEMENT OF ISSUE: A citizen petition to establish a No Shooting Area in Irondale near Chimacum
Creek was received by Jefferson County on March 26, 2007. The petition was forwarded by the BOCC to
the No Shooting Zone Review Committee to engage the public and formalize a recommendation. The
Review Committee conducted public meetings and a field inspection. The committee recommended
approval ofthe original petition boundary to the BOCC. The BOCC conducted a public hearing on
November 24, 2008 and subsequently by motion ofthe BOCC approved the petition. This ordinance
memorializes the legislative action of the BOCC.
ANALYSIS/STRATEGIC GOALS: Consistent with Jefferson County code provisions for receiving
petitions and processing to a decision point.
FISCAL IMPACT: Staffing for processing this petition was accomplished through the long range planning
division of the Department of Community Development. Adoption of this petition may increase the number
of complaint calls to the Sheritr s department.
